This podcast episode reveals critical insights into significant changes in the e-commerce landscape, including Amazon's abrupt shutdown of Vendor Central accounts, which necessitates a challenging transition for many sellers to Seller Central. The discussion further examines the overhyped metrics surrounding Walmart's growth in customer spending, positing that the shift is more reflective of shopping habits than an actual threat to Amazon's supremacy. Additionally, the potential of Amazon's innovative 3D models for product listings is debated, highlighting both its advantages in enhancing customer engagement and the existing limitations within the technology. Collectively, these topics underscore the evolving dynamics of online retail and the strategies sellers must adopt to thrive.
